When forming an LLC, you’re required to file a document called the “articles of organization” with a state or local government agency. After the document is filed and approved by the state, the new entity is legally created as a registered business within the state. Web8 apr. 2024 · This involves paying the application fees (around $80-$500 depending on the state you’re in) and submitting the articles of organization. At this point, the operating agreement can be drafted and published. Normally your LLC has to be declared “active” in order for your completed company operating agreement to be valid.
